the winter or winter? I spent the winter/ winter in Austria. with or without an article? will you please explain it? thanks a lot.

I spent the winter/ winter in Austria.> Both are acceptable . The winter > you are specifying the season of winter Winter > you just specifying winter as a noun But , if you want to specify a certain winter , then the article should be used . In the winter of 2015 , I was in Austria

"I spent the winter in Austria" sounds natural. I wouldn't say, "I spent winter in Austria" (doesn't sound correct). "Winter is a time for hot cocoa and blankets" (noun: without the article)
